We can all get the summer kayaking blues as the rain stops and the sunshine and longer days hits, this is where the dam released rivers of Scotland come in! Why not spend five days with us honing existing skills, building river experience and paddling some of the finest rivers of highlands and surrounding areas in the summer (the dream of paddling up there in a shorty cag is real!!)

 

Aimed at the intermediate white water paddler that’s comfortable on Grade 3 with a reliable roll and wants to move into the next environment, get some guiding and coaching in the grade or wants input to help move into the Grade 4 environment.

We’d aim to paddle rivers like the Morriston, Garry, Lyon and Tummel as well as some of the rain fed rivers if we get some summer rain.
